3. Accolade Support
Accolade Support functions with other companies to give them call center services. It follows that if customers call through to the organization's helpline, they'll really be put through to somebody working for Accolade who can then assist the individual with their query.
Since different businesses have different requirements, this means that Accolade Service has a variety of different functions that you can consider. These include:
Customer support representative
Telemarketer
Additional sales roles
Technical service
The cover will also differ depending on the sort of position you're hired for. As an instance, someone working in client service receiving inbound calls can earn up to around $12 an hour.
For doing sales and telemarketing, however, where you are the one making the calls to prospective clients, you can really be compensated on a commission basis, which may go up to approximately $100 per sale.

5. The Chat Shop
The Chat Shop supplies live chat outsourcing to companies who want to implement this service on their own sites. Much like Accolade, this usually means that you could be responding to customers who have queries concerning all sorts of organizations.
Also, they're not just US-based, which means you can get paid to chat online from the united kingdom too.
You will need to meet a few requirements, such as:
Two computer screens (this is a steal at less than $150)
The ability to type at least 65 WPM with above 97% accuracy
Commit to a minimal number of hours (often 16 to 32 hours Each Week, including some evenings )
They are also very upfront about the wages, with the majority of positions paying you 9.97 per hour for people in the united kingdom or even $11.90 for those in the US.
